Oracle Apps r10.7 and r11.0 had some SQL statements from PRO*C batch
programs that are over 20K in length.  Utterly astounding!

Since VARCHAR2 variables can be up to 32767 in PL/SQL, I've written PL/SQL
packages that used string variables of that length for automating EXPLAIN
PLAN execution and storing the output for analysis, and ran this package in
OraApps environments for months...
